FAForever Forums
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Groups
    • Login

    Unable to lauch a game in linux with dfc unix 1.2.1

    Scheduled Pinned Locked Moved FAF support (client and account issues)
    2 Posts 1 Posters 192 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• Y
      yarbelk
      last edited by

      I am running dfc_unix 1.2.1; in Manjaro and when i try to launch a game (custom, coop), i get an error and the game crashes to desktop. the 'last 100 lines of code' error box pops up and this is what it says:

      (and yes; i redacted my username. it doesn't contain any spaces,numbers,symbols,etc)

      CD3DDeviceResources::DevResInitResources: Unable to load effect file /effects/cartographic.fx
      
      Program : Z:\home\fakeUsername\.faforever\bin\ForgedAlliance.exe
      Cmd line arguments : /init init.lua /nobugreport /log /home/fakeUsername/.faforever/logs/game_12860802.log /gpgnet 127.0.0.1:26063 /mean 1500.0 /deviation 500.0 /savereplay gpgnet://127.0.0.1:43709/12860802/yarbelk.SCFAreplay /country LU /numgames 0
      
      Callstack:
          unavailable.
      
      Last 100 lines of log...
      
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\objects.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\projectiles.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\props.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\schook.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\skins.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\textures.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ance\gamedata\units.scd',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.steam\steam\steamapps\common\supreme commander forged alliance',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\movies', mounted as '/movies/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\a01_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\a02_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\a03_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\a04_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\a05_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\a06_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\c01_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\c02_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\c03_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\c04_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\c05_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\c06_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\e01_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\e02_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\e03_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\e04_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\e05_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\e06_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\prothyon16_vo.nx2', mounted as '/'
      info: DISK: AddSearchPath: 'z:\home\fakeUsername\.faforever\gamedata\tcr_vo.nx2', mounted as '/'
      warning: Can't open lua file "Z:\home\fakeUsername\.faforever\bin\..\Installed.Prefs"
      warning: unable to load Installed.Prefs; using empty initial prefs
      info: Hooked /lua/userInit.lua with /schook/lua/userInit.lua
      info: Hooked /lua/globalInit.lua with /schook/lua/globalInit.lua
      info: Hooked /loc/us/strings_db.lua with /mods/coop/hook/loc/us/strings_db.lua
      info: Hooked /loc/us/strings_db.lua with /mods/coop/hook/loc/us/strings_db.lua
      debug: Loading module '\000/lua/mods.lua\000'
      debug: Loading module '\000/lua/system/setutils.lua\000'
      warning: SND: Error retrieving XACT COM interface. Unknown XACT Error
      warning: SND: Error retrieving XACT COM interface. Unknown XACT Error
      warning: SND: Error retrieving XACT COM interface. Unknown XACT Error
      debug: Loading module '\000/lua/sim/buffdefinitions.lua\000'
      debug: Loading module '\000/lua/sim/adjacencybuffs.lua\000'
      debug: Loading module '\000/lua/sim/adjacencybufffunctions.lua\000'
      info: Hooked /lua/sim/adjacencybufffunctions.lua with /schook/lua/sim/adjacencybufffunctions.lua
      debug: Loading module '\000/lua/sim/cheatbuffs.lua\000'
      debug: Loading module '\000/lua/user/prefs.lua\000'
      debug: Loading module '\000/lua/options/optionslogic.lua\000'
      debug: Loading module '\000/lua/ui/uiutil.lua\000'
      info: Hooked /lua/ui/uiutil.lua with /mods/coop/hook/lua/ui/uiutil.lua
      debug: Loading module '\000/lua/lazyvar.lua\000'
      debug: Loading module '\000/lua/maui/layouthelpers.lua\000'
      debug: Loading module '\000/lua/maui/group.lua\000'
      debug: Loading module '\000/lua/maui/control.lua\000'
      debug: Loading module '\000/lua/maui/text.lua\000'
      debug: Loading module '\000/lua/maui/multilinetext.lua\000'
      debug: Loading module '\000/lua/maui/button.lua\000'
      debug: Loading module '\000/lua/maui/bitmap.lua\000'
      debug: Loading module '\000/lua/maui/dragger.lua\000'
      debug: Loading module '\000/lua/maui/edit.lua\000'
      debug: Loading module '\000/lua/utf.lua\000'
      debug: Loading module '\000/lua/ui/controls/checkbox.lua\000'
      debug: Loading module '\000/lua/maui/radiobuttons.lua\000'
      debug: Loading module '\000/lua/maui/checkbox.lua\000'
      debug: Loading module '\000/lua/maui/border.lua\000'
      debug: Loading module '\000/lua/maui/scrollbar.lua\000'
      debug: Loading module '\000/lua/maui/cursor.lua\000'
      debug: Loading module '\000/lua/ui/controls/border.lua\000'
      debug: Loading module '\000/lua/ui/controls/ninepatch.lua\000'
      debug: Loading module '\000/lua/maui/itemlist.lua\000'
      debug: Loading module '\000/lua/skins/layouts.lua\000'
      debug: Loading module '\000/lua/ui/controls/popups/popup.lua\000'
      debug: Loading module '\000/lua/ui/dialogs/eschandler.lua\000'
      debug: Loading module '\000/lua/system/utils.lua\000'
      debug: Loading module '\000/lua/ui/controls/popups/inputdialog.lua\000'
      debug: Loading module '\000/lua/skins/skins.lua\000'
      info: /savereplay
      info: REPLAY ID: 43709
      info: adding font file /fonts/arial.ttf
      info: adding font file /fonts/arialbd.ttf
      info: adding font file /fonts/arialbi.ttf
      info: adding font file /fonts/ariali.ttf
      info: adding font file /fonts/arialn.ttf
      info: adding font file /fonts/arialnb.ttf
      info: adding font file /fonts/arialnbi.ttf
      info: adding font file /fonts/arialni.ttf
      info: adding font file /fonts/ariblk.ttf
      info: adding font file /fonts/arlrdbd.ttf
      info: adding font file /fonts/butterbe.ttf
      info: adding font file /fonts/vdub.ttf
      info: adding font file /fonts/wintermu.ttf
      info: adding font file /fonts/zeroes_3.ttf
      debug: Loading module '\000/lua/keymap/keynames.lua\000'
      debug: Loading module '\000/lua/keymap/keymapper.lua\000'
      debug: Loading module '\000/lua/keymap/keydescriptions.lua\000'
      debug: Loading module '\000/lua/keymap/defaultkeymap.lua\000'
      debug: Loading module '\000/lua/keymap/keyactions.lua\000'
      debug: Loading module '\000/lua/keymap/debugkeyactions.lua\000'
      debug: Loading module '\000/lua/options/options.lua\000'
      debug: Loading module '\000/lua/usermusic.lua\000'
      warning: z:\home\fakeUsername\.faforever\gamedata\effects.nx2\effects\cartographic.fx: unable to compile effect: z:\home\fakeUsername\.faforever\gamedata\effects.nx2\effects\cartographic.fx reason: unknown error
      
      1 Reply Last reply Reply Quote 0
      • Y
        yarbelk
        last edited by

        and I am an idiot/blind.

        i missed the following section in the very well written instructions ( https://wiki.faforever.com/index.php?title=Setting_Up_FAF_Linux#Java_Downlord.27s_Client )

        Copy the Steam RUN script

        If you ran the game from Steam you should have a file called "run" in /tmp/proton_your_linux_username. The tmp directory is only temporary so copy this file to somewhere nice.

        cp /tmp/proton_your_linux_username/run ~/Games/downlords-faf-client-1.2.0/

        If you cannot find the run file, please check your Steam settings again. #Install the game, set launch options

        Note: This file contains the environment variables for Proton that are necessary to launch the game in a Proton/Wine environment. It also contains the version of Proton that you have selected previously in Steam. The FAF client will use this file to launch the game after we set it.

        1 Reply Last reply Reply Quote 0
        • First post
          Last post